DEI initiatives (diversity, equity and inclusion) are essential to creating a modern and equitable employee experience, and younger generations are more actively seeking to work with organizations who take DEI seriously and build it into their culture. DEI initiatives focus on implementing diversity, equity and inclusion in the workplace.
